What is net2phone canada?

Net2Phone Canada came into existence after Versature founder Paul Emond came across communication challenges with existing phone systems and the costs associated with making long distance phone calls. This surmounting issue is what drove them into the VoIP market and ultimately inspired development of "a better phone solution".

What is the net2phone office mobile app?

The net2phone Office mobile app allows you to make and receive phone calls, access your voicemail, and manage customer contacts. Download net2phone Office today and transform the way your business communicates.
